Key Ingredients for Hot Dog Chili
Creating a mouthwatering hot dog chili that perfectly complements your favorite franks is all about choosing the right ingredients. Each component plays a vital role in building rich, savory flavors that elevate your dish to new heights.
-
Ground Beef: A solid foundation for our chili, I prefer using 80/20 ground beef. It has just the right amount of fat for flavor without being overly greasy. If you’re looking for a leaner option, ground turkey or chicken works well too!
-
Onion and Garlic: These aromatic vegetables bring depth to your chili. I always sauté them until they’re soft, allowing their natural sweetness to bloom, which beautifully balances the spiciness of the chili.
-
Tomato Sauce: For a rich and tangy base, tomato sauce is essential. It provides that luscious texture and combines wonderfully with spices. You can also use crushed tomatoes for a chunkier consistency.
-
Beans: While not traditional for every hot dog chili recipe, kidney beans or pinto beans add heartiness and fiber. Plus, they soak up all those fantastic flavors.
-
Spices: This is where the magic happens! A blend of chili powder, cumin, paprika, and a pinch of cayenne pepper will give your chili the right kick. Adjust the spices to your taste for a truly personalized dish.
By carefully selecting these ingredients, you’re on your way to a delicious bowl of hot dog chili that your friends and family will adore!

Cooking Tips and Notes for Hot Dog Chili
Creating the perfect hot dog chili can truly elevate your backyard BBQ or casual weeknight dinner. This rich and hearty dish brings together a mix of flavors that pair wonderfully with your favorite hot dogs, and a few key tips can make all the difference in your chili game.
Meat Matters
Using quality ground beef is crucial for a robust flavor. Aim for an 80/20 lean-to-fat ratio, which gives the chili depth while ensuring it doesn’t become too greasy. Browning the beef over medium-high heat enhances its flavor through caramelization—don’t skip this step!
Spice It Up
The secret to a memorable hot dog chili lies in the spices. Beyond typical chili powder, consider adding cumin, smoked paprika, or even a dash of cayenne for a subtle kick. These spices can transform your dish from ordinary to extraordinary!
Balance is Key
Tomato sauce and paste bring acidity, while brown sugar adds sweetness. Make sure to taste as you go, balancing these elements to suit your palate. You might find you need more sugar or spices based on the brands and types you use.
Simmer for Success
Allowing your chili to simmer for at least 30 minutes helps meld the flavors. If time permits, go for a longer simmer—1-2 hours—offering an even richer taste. Don’t forget to stir occasionally to prevent sticking.
By following these tips, your hot dog chili will not only complement your wieners but could become the star of the meal!

FAQ About Hot Dog Chili
Hot dog chili is the ultimate companion for your summertime barbecues or cozy game night gatherings. If you’re wondering about meal prep or storage tips to maximize its deliciousness, you’re in the right place.
Can I make hot dog chili ahead of time?
Absolutely! Preparing your hot dog chili in advance is a fantastic way to save time. You can make it a day or even two ahead and store it in the refrigerator. As the flavors meld together while sitting, you’ll find that it tastes even better the next day. Simply reheat it on the stovetop or in the microwave before serving.
How do I store leftover hot dog chili?
If you have leftovers, storing them is straightforward. Allow the hot dog chili to cool to room temperature, then transfer it to an airtight container. It will keep well in the refrigerator for up to four days. For longer storage, consider freezing it. Just make sure to use a freezer-safe container and consume it within three months for the best quality. When you’re ready to enjoy, thaw it overnight in the fridge and reheat as mentioned.

Chili for Hot Dogs
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ings 1x
- Diet: None
Description
This chili is perfect for topping hot dogs or enjoying on its own.
Ingredients
- 2 lbs ground beef
- 1 onion (diced)
- 3 cloves garlic (minced)
- 28 oz can crushed tomatoes
- 2 tablespoons tomato paste
- 1 ½ tablespoons chili powder
- 1 teaspoon ground cumin
- 1 teaspoon smoked paprika
- 1 teaspoon dried oregano
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per
- 1–2 teaspoons white sugar (or to taste)
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
Instructions
- In a large Dutch oven over medium heat, sauté the ground beef, onion, and garlic until the beef is browned, breaking it apart as it cooks.
- Stir in the crushed tomatoes, tomato paste, chili powder, ground cumin, smoked paprika, dried oregano, garlic powder, cayenne, sugar, salt, and pepper.
- Bring the chili to a boil. Once it starts bubbling, turn the heat down and let it simmer for about 20 minutes, or until it thickens.
- Spoon the chili over hot dogs and serve.
Notes
- This chili can be adjusted for spice by adding more or less cayenne pepper.
- Feel free to add beans if desired for a heartier chili.
